This change is resolving an issue that was caused by the combination of:
- Android system libraries being relro packed in N+.
- Breakpad dealing with relro packed libraries in a hack way.
This is a fix for http://crbug/611824.
I also found an use-after-free issue (bug in Minidump::SeekToStreamType). I disallowed the MinidumpStreamInfo copy and assign constructors and the compiler detected another similar issue in Minidump::Print. Then I disabled the copy and assign constructors for most classes in minidump.h (just in case). There are a couple of classes where I couldn't disallow them (since assign is used). This will require a small refactor so I left it out of this CL.

the microdump. The microdump OS/arch line looks like:
O A arm 04 armv7l 3.4.0-perf-g4d6e88e #1 SMP PREEMPT Mon Mar 30 19:09:30 2015
and currently the field that says "armv7l" or "aarch64" is being used
to fill in the CPU arch field in crash. The problem is that on a
64-bit device this field *always* says "aarch64" even when running in
a 32-bit process, and so currently the crash reports for aarch64 are
a mix of 32-bit and 64-bit crashes. We should be using the first field
instead, which just says "arm" or "arm64" and reflects the actual
version of webview (32-bit or 64-bit) which is running.

- Filter modules by prot flags (only +x) not extensions. It wouldn't
otherwise catch the case of Chrome mapping the library from the
apk (which is mapped r-x but doesn't end in .so).
- Use compile-time detection of target arch, in order to cope with
multilib OSes, where uname() doesn't reflect the run-time arch.
- Add OS information and CPU arch / count.
- Add support for aarch64.
- Add tests and stackwalk expectations for aarch64.
- Fix a potential overflow bug in the processor.
- Rebaseline the tests using smaller symbols.
- Fix microdump_writer_unittest.cc on 32-bit host.
